首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

合并文件名相似的多个CSV

文件是指将具有相似文件名的多个CSV文件合并成一个文件。这个操作通常在数据处理和分析中非常常见,可以将多个数据源的CSV文件合并为一个更大的数据集,以便进行更全面和综合的分析。

合并文件名相似的多个CSV文件的步骤如下:

  1. 确定要合并的CSV文件的文件名规则和范围。例如,文件名可能以相同的前缀开头,后面跟着不同的编号或日期。
  2. 使用编程语言或脚本编写一个程序来自动识别和合并符合规则的CSV文件。根据文件名规则,可以使用通配符或正则表达式来匹配文件名。
  3. 遍历文件目录,找到符合规则的CSV文件,并将它们逐个读取到内存中。
  4. 创建一个新的CSV文件,作为合并后的结果文件。
  5. 将每个CSV文件的内容逐行读取,并将其写入到结果文件中。可以使用CSV库或相关的数据处理库来处理CSV文件的读写操作。
  6. 重复步骤4和步骤5,直到所有符合规则的CSV文件都被读取和写入到结果文件中。
  7. 关闭所有打开的文件,并保存合并后的结果文件。

合并文件名相似的多个CSV文件的优势是可以将分散的数据整合到一个文件中,方便进行后续的数据分析和处理。这样可以减少数据处理的复杂性和重复性工作,提高工作效率。

合并文件名相似的多个CSV文件的应用场景包括:

  1. 数据分析和报告:在数据分析过程中,常常需要整合多个数据源的数据进行综合分析和生成报告。
  2. 数据清洗和预处理:在数据清洗和预处理过程中,可能需要将多个数据文件合并为一个文件,以便进行统一的处理和清洗操作。
  3. 数据备份和归档:将多个CSV文件合并为一个文件可以方便地进行数据备份和归档,减少存储空间的占用。

腾讯云提供了一系列与数据处理和存储相关的产品,可以用于合并文件名相似的多个CSV文件的操作。以下是一些相关的产品和链接:

  1. 腾讯云对象存储(COS):提供了高可靠、低成本的对象存储服务,可以用于存储和管理CSV文件。链接:https://cloud.tencent.com/product/cos
  2. 腾讯云数据万象(CI):提供了丰富的数据处理和分析功能,包括文件合并、格式转换等操作。链接:https://cloud.tencent.com/product/ci
  3. 腾讯云数据湖分析(DLA):提供了数据湖分析服务,可以对合并后的CSV文件进行高效的查询和分析。链接:https://cloud.tencent.com/product/dla

请注意,以上仅为示例产品,实际选择产品时应根据具体需求和场景进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券